VA reports decrease of September appointments scheduled at James A. Lovell Federal HCS health facility in Kenosha
The James A. Lovell Federal Health Care System, subsidiary 556GD in Kenosha, Wisconsin scheduled 699 pending appointments in September compared to 1,389 during the same period last year, according to data collected from the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s.
